Important note:Important note:

No changes in procedures are No changes in procedures are needed for resources freely available needed for resources freely available to anyone and everyone using the to anyone and everyone using the Internet Internet

In other words, continue to use the In other words, continue to use the 856 for urls for freely available 856 for urls for freely available Internet resourcesInternet resources

Step-by-step: Step 1

Gather the BASE BOOLEAN: A set of all records that have links

to Internet resources

Caution: For large libraries, this could be a very large set of records. Libraries may wishto put more limits in the strategy. For example, one could eliminate government documents

in order to reduce the size of the result set.

Potential Boolean strategy:Bib records that have an 856 fieldMillennium create list: type (b); field (!) 846; condition (≠); value (blank)

SAVE results

BASE BOOLEAN

Page 36: 8 for All – 9 for “Mine”

Step-by-step: Step 2

Gather a subset of records from the results of the BASE BOOLEAN

for a set of records that have links to Internet resources and

that link to OhioLINK resources

Potential Boolean strategy:Bibliographic records where BCODE3 = g Millennium create list: type (b); field (BCODE3); condition (=); value (g)

SAVE results
